آموزش ایجاد لینک مستقیم در هاست دانلود – قدم به قدم برای همه

لینک مستقیم یا Direct Link یکی از مهم‌ترین ویژگی‌های هاست دانلود است. اگر شما سایت دانلود فایل یا فروشگاه فایل دارید، حتماً نیاز دارید کاربران به راحتی و بدون محدودیت بتوانند فایل‌های شما را مستقیماً دانلود کنند. در این مقاله، صفر تا صد ساخت لینک مستقیم در هاست (چه سی پنل و چه دایرکت ادمین) را توضیح می‌دهیم.

لینک مستقیم چیست و چه اهمیتی دارد؟

  • لینک مستقیم به لینکی گفته می‌شود که با کلیک کاربر، مستقیماً فایل برای دانلود باز می‌شود و هیچ صفحه اضافه، تبلیغ یا معطلی وجود ندارد.
  • در هاست مخصوص دانلود، لینک مستقیم یعنی آدرس فایلی مانند:
    https://yourdomain.com/downloads/filename.zip
  • این حالت از نظر تجربه کاربری، سئو و انتقال سریع فایل عالی است.

روش‌های ساخت لینک مستقیم در هاست

  1. آپلود فایل با File Manager یا FTP و دریافت لینک
  2. تنظیم صحیح سطح دسترسی و MIME-Type
  3. استفاده از افزونه وردپرس یا اسکریپت مدیریت دانلود
  4. ایجاد لینک یک بار مصرف یا محدودشده (پیشرفته)

گام اول: آپلود فایل و دریافت لینک در cPanel

  1. وارد پنل cPanel شوید.
  2. بخش File Manager را انتخاب کنید.
  3. داخل پوشه مورد نظر (مثلاً public_html/downloads) رفته و فایل خود را آپلود کنید.
  4. روی فایل کلیک کنید و گزینه Copy URL یا آدرس فایل را از مرورگر بردارید.
  5. لینک مستقیم شما آماده است:
    https://yourdomain.com/downloads/filename.zip

گام دوم: آپلود و ساخت لینک مستقیم در DirectAdmin

  1. وارد پنل DirectAdmin شوید.
  2. بخش File Manager را باز کنید.
  3. پوشه مورد نظر (مثلاً domains/yourdomain.com/public_html/downloads) را انتخاب و فایل خود را آپلود کنید.
  4. لینک دسترسی دقیقاً همانند cPanel ایجاد می‌شود.
    https://yourdomain.com/downloads/filename.zip

نکته مهم: تنظیم سطح دسترسی فایل و پوشه

  • پوشه دانلود باید سطح دسترسی (Permission) روی 755 باشد و خود فایل‌ها روی 644 قرار گیرند.
  • اگر سطح دسترسی را بالاتر بگذارید (مثلاً 777)، امنیت شما پایین می‌آید!

ساخت لینک مستقیم برای تعداد زیاد فایل یا مدیریت حرفه‌ای

  1. برای سایت‌های پرترافیک یا تعداد فایل زیاد، بهتر است پوشه فایل‌های دانلود را خارج از public_html بسازید و با کدهای htaccess یا افزونه مدیریت دانلود، دسترسی را کنترل کنید.
  2. افزونه‌های وردپرس مانند WP Download Manager و Download Monitor قابلیت ساخت لینک مستقیم و مدیریت حرفه‌ای را دارند.
  3. می‌توانید فایل‌ها را در هاست دانلود جداگانه آپلود کرده و با ساب‌دامین مثل dl.yourdomain.com به آن وصل شوید.

نمونه‌هایی از لینک مستقیم و غیرمستقیم

  • مستقیم: https://yourdomain.com/files/myfile.zip
  • غیرمستقیم: صفحه واسط یا لینک کوتاه‌شده که User را ریدایرکت می‌کند.

نکات امنیتی لینک مستقیم

  • برای محدود کردن دانلود دیگران، hotlink protection را فعال کنید تا سایت‌های دیگر نتوانند مستقیم فایل‌های شما را مصرف کنند.
  • در صورت نیاز به امنیت بیشتر از htaccess برای محدودکردن نوع دسترسی یا آی‌پی‌های خاص یا حتی تولید لینک‌های موقت استفاده کنید.
  • برای جلوگیری از مصرف بالای پهنای باند، فایل‌های خیلی مهم را با رمز یا لینک یکبار مصرف ارسال کنید.

ساخت لینک یکبار مصرف با htaccess (پیشرفته)

اگر دوست دارید لینک‌ها فقط برای زمان محدود کار کنند، می‌توانید اسکریپت‌هایی مثل PHP Download Force بسازید یا از افزونه مدیریت دانلود استفاده کنید. نمونه htaccess برای جلوگیری از دسترسی مستقیم به فایل PDF:

# جلوگیری از لیست شدن فایل‌ها

Options -Indexes

# اجازه فقط به دامنه خودتان

RewriteEngine On RewriteCond %{HTTP_REFERER} !^$ RewriteCond %{HTTP_REFERER} !^https://(www\.)?yourdomain\.com/ [NC] RewriteRule \.(zip|pdf|mp4|rar)$ – [F]

سوالات پرتکرار درباره لینک مستقیم

۱. چرا لینک مستقیم بعضی فایل‌ها باز نمی‌شود؟
ممکن است فایل را در محل اشتباهی آپلود کرده باشید یا سطح دسترسی مشکل دارد. همچنین آدرس فایل را به صورت انگلیسی و بدون فاصله وارد کنید.
۲. آیا می‌توان لینک مستقیم را برای مدت محدود فعال کرد؟
بله، با افزونه‌های وردپرس یا کدنویسی PHP/htaccess می‌شود لینک را مثل لینک یکبار مصرف یا دارای زمان برای دانلود تنظیم کرد.
۳. چرا هاست دانلود بهتر برای ساخت لینک مستقیم است؟
هاست دانلود معمولاً محدودیت‌های هاست عادی را ندارد (پهنای باند نامحدود، منابع بیشتر، محدودیت MIME کمتر، بدون اسکریپت اضافی روی سرور).
۴. آیا لینک‌های مستقیم روی تلگرام یا IDM کار می‌کنند؟
بله، به شرطی که محدودیت امنیتی و Hotlink Protection طوری نباشد که دسترسی خارج از سایت را ببندد.

جمع‌بندی و نکات طلایی

  • ساده‌ترین راه: فایل را آپلود کنید، روی اسم فایل راست‌کلیک و Copy Link Address.
  • برای سایت‌های وردپرسی یا فروشگاهی، از افزونه مدیریت دانلود استفاده کنید تا آمار و امنیت بهتری داشته باشید.
  • همیشه hotlink protection، سطح دسترسی مناسب و نکات امنیتی را رعایت کنید.
  • برای جلوگیری از مصرف بیش از حد منابع، فایل‌های حجیم را فقط به مشتری واقعی ارایه دهید یا محدودیت زمانی روی لینک فعال کنید.
  • اگر سوالی یا مشکل خاصی داشتید، در بخش دیدگاه‌ها بپرسید، راهنمایی می‌کنیم!

 

دنبال هاست دانلود با کیفیت و قیمت مناسب هستید؟

پیشنهاد ما: هاست دانلود اختصاصی با سرعت عالی، پشتیبانی واقعی و قیمت منصفانه فقط در hostdownload.net

مشاهده پلن‌ها و خرید

avatar

دانلود متن مقاله

نظرات کاربران

دیدگاهی ب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*